Plan Ahead

If you fail to plan, you are planning to fail. That’s exactly what your Social Media campaign needs: a plan. Plan out topics, themes, content, projects with your colleagues so everyone is aware on what should be posted on your account.
Whilst this is simple, I cannot emphasise the importance of this step.

Create a Calendar

Make this calendar available to everyone, therefore everyone is on the same page. You can lay out exactly what is going to posted, when it will be posted. You can plan out content for months ahead and tailor content on a weekly basis to remain relevant.

Scheduling

Do you want your evening of watching Graham Norton reruns to be interrupted? I certainly don’t. So schedule your posts. You can do this using tools like Hootsuite or Buffer. This allows you to set a time for your post to go out and will automatically post it for you, giving you a stress-free uninterrupted evening.
